How was Nacogdoches successfully established? PLEASE HELP WILL GIVE BRAINLY ALONG WITH 20 POINTS!!!!!!!!!!!!!
REY [17]

Answer:

The earliest settlers of Nacogdoches were a local Caddo tribe called the Nacogdoche who came to East Texas around 800 A.D.

Explanation:

The earliest settlers of Nacogdoches were a local Caddo tribe called the Nacogdoche who came to East Texas around 800 A.D. The Caddos are considered to be travelers and traders, and they built log cabins and burial mounds between the Banita and Lanana Creeks. Until the 1716, Nacogdoches stayed a Caddo Indian settlement; however the Spanish began to build missions in the area to maintain their ownership of East Texas.
